Commit: 7886db9ba977016199f5b28cbfa179cb97940ff0
Author: Bastien Montagne
Date:   Tue Jan 22 21:47:50 2019 +0100
Branches: master
https://developer.blender.org/rB7886db9ba977016199f5b28cbfa179cb97940ff0

Mesh eval: Do not condition clearing of auto texspace to dirty bbox.

Not sure why that was that way (can't remember any good reason at least,
so assuming this is a dummy mistake from own rB33cbcd73448f), this
should be done in any case.

===================================================================

M       source/blender/blenkernel/intern/mesh.c

===================================================================

diff --git a/source/blender/blenkernel/intern/mesh.c 
b/source/blender/blenkernel/intern/mesh.c
index 121aba43456..8bfd25b2778 100644
--- a/source/blender/blenkernel/intern/mesh.c
+++ b/source/blender/blenkernel/intern/mesh.c
@@ -1932,8 +1932,8 @@ void BKE_mesh_eval_geometry(
        DEG_debug_print_eval(depsgraph, __func__, mesh->id.name, mesh);
        if (mesh->bb == NULL || (mesh->bb->flag & BOUNDBOX_DIRTY)) {
                BKE_mesh_texspace_calc(mesh);
-               /* Clear autospace flag in evaluated mesh, so that texspace 
does not get recomputed when bbox is
-                * (e.g. after modifiers, etc.) */
-               mesh->texflag &= ~ME_AUTOSPACE;
        }
+       /* Clear autospace flag in evaluated mesh, so that texspace does not 
get recomputed when bbox is
+        * (e.g. after modifiers, etc.) */
+       mesh->texflag &= ~ME_AUTOSPACE;
 }

_______________________________________________
Bf-blender-cvs mailing list
[email protected]
https://lists.blender.org/mailman/listinfo/bf-blender-cvs

Reply via email to